The Effect of Nurse-Led Multidisciplinary Care in Patients with Type 2 Diabetes

Investigating the effect of nurse-led multidisciplinary care on clinical outcomes, self-management, psychological distress, and medication adherence in patients with type 2 diabetes

Inclusion criteria

Inclusion criteria: Diagnosed with type 2 diabetes at least 6 months after starting treatment HbA1C level greater than 6.5 in the last test within the past three months or at admission (indicator of moderate to poor blood sugar control) Ability to understand Persian (language of instruction and interview) Sufficient cognitive ability to participate in training and complete questionnaires Phone access for follow-up Willingness to participate in the study and sign the consent form At least 2 visits to a diabetes center in the past year Regular use of oral antidiabetic medications or insulin Being alert and mentally healthy Willingness and consent to undergo testing

Exclusion criteria

Exclusion criteria: Severe psychiatric illness or cognitive impairment under treatment Severe vision or hearing problems that prevent participation in education. Other underlying and comorbid conditions that have created unstable or life-threatening conditions for the patient (such as advanced renal failure, active cancer, acute cardiovascular or cerebrovascular disease) The patient has type 1 diabetes

Design outcomes

Primary

MeasureTime frame
HbA1c level. Timepoint: At baseline, 3 months, and 6 months after intervention. Method of measurement: Hemoglobin A1c (HbA1c): Measured in the laboratory using an automatic biochemistry analyzer.;Diabetes self-management score. Timepoint: At baseline, 3 months, and 6 months after intervention. Method of measurement: Diabetes self-management score: Assessed using the Diabetes Self-Management Questionnaire (DSMQ), completed by the patient.;Medication adherence score. Timepoint: At baseline, 3 months, and 6 months after intervention. Method of measurement: Medication adherence score: Assessed using the Medication Adherence Report Scale (MARS), completed by the patient.;Diabetes-related psychological distress score. Timepoint: At baseline, 3 months, and 6 months after intervention. Method of measurement: Diabetes-related psychological distress score: Assessed using the Diabetes Distress Scale-17 (DDS-17).
